What's The Definition Of Rajah?
[n] a Hindu prince or king in India
Synonyms | Synonyms for Rajah: raja Related Terms | Find terms related to Rajah: See Also | aristocrat | blue blood | patrician Rajah In Webster's Dictionary \Ra"jah\, n. [Hind. r[=a]j[=a], Skr. r[=a]jan, akin to L.
rex, regis. See {Regal}, a.]
A native prince or king; also, a landholder or person of
importance in the agricultural districts. [India]
